tanstack-query
Installation
SKILL.md
TanStack Query v5
Version: @tanstack/react-query@5.90.x Requires: React 18.0+, TypeScript 4.7+
v5 New Features
- useMutationState — cross-component mutation tracking without prop drilling
- Simplified optimistic updates — via
variablesfrom pending mutations, no cache manipulation needed - throwOnError — renamed from
useErrorBoundary - networkMode — offline/PWA support (
online|always|offlineFirst) - useQueries with combine — merge parallel query results into single object
- infiniteQueryOptions — type-safe factory for infinite queries (parallel to
queryOptions) - maxPages — limit pages in cache for infinite queries (requires bi-directional pagination)
- Mutation callback signature change (v5.89+) —
onError/onSuccess/onSettlednow receive 4 params (addedonMutateResult)
Quick Setup
Related skills
More from fellipeutaka/leon
docker
|
85commit-work
Create high-quality git commits: review/stage intended changes, split into logical commits, and write clear commit messages (including Conventional Commits). Use when the user asks to commit, craft a commit message, stage changes, or split work into multiple commits.
45clean-code
|
40solid
|
33design-patterns
|
33ai-repo-setup
|
31